Are salami and summer sausage the same thing?

Summer sausage, as mentioned, is a semi-dry sausage; it loses around 15 percent of its original moisture during aging. While salami can be considered a type of summer sausage, it generally loses about 25 percent of its original moisture during aging, making it a dry sausage.

How do you know if summer sausage is bad?

How can you tell if dry summer sausage is bad or spoiled? The best way is to smell and look at the dry summer sausage: if the dry summer sausage develops an off odor, flavor or appearance, or if mold appears, it should be discarded.

Can you eat sausages past their best before date?

Use-by dates are about safety You can eat food until and on the use-by date but not after. You will see use-by dates on food that goes off quickly, such as meat products or ready-to-eat salads. The food could be unsafe to eat or drink, even if it has been stored correctly and looks and smells fine….
